Abstract : Logistics planning for the European theater (and potentially for other theaters) provides for the prepositioning of materiel (equipment) configured to unit sets (POMCUS), such that the equipment is available at storage facilities in unit size clusters to be matched in theater with unit personnel in accordance with the theater operation plan (OPLAN). An improved means of achieving this level of planning is provided by the recently developed POMCUSITE (POMCUS Unit Siting) Model (CAA-SR-91-8), for which this publication served as a technical reference. Discussed within this technical reference is the use of a commercially available linear program (HYPERLINDO) which is used to develop and evaluate a transportation matrix representing equipment overages and deficits. The matrix mathematically denotes the desired surplus and deficit facilities. Upon optimization of this matrix, the user is provided with a redistribution plan based on the minimum net travel distance for equipment transfers.
